Opera's share on computers in Azerbaijan down 35% in April

In April of this year, the market share of the Chrome browser on all platforms (computers, mobile devices, tablets) in Azerbaijan was 78.32%, which is 0.16 percentage points more than in March and 0.14 percentage points less in a year-on-year comparison, Report informs referring to the April report of the Statcounter agency.

The market share of Safari, which ranks second, was 10.76%, down 0.12 percentage points in a month and 0.93 percentage points in a year. Samsung Internet with a share of 3.7% ranks next, down 0.09% in a month and 1.27 percentage points compared to last year.

Opera is in fourth place with a share of 2.27% (down 0.12 percentage points in a month and 0.81 percentage points in a year).

The top five is rounded out by Edge, whose share was 1.79%, having increased by 0.11 percentage points over the month and by 0.44 percentage points over the year.

Chrome remains the leader in computer usage with a share of 79.67%, which is 0.24 percentage points higher than the previous month, but 0.12 percentage points lower year-on-year. Edge increased its share to 6.76%, having added 0.47 percentage points over the month and 1.53 percentage points over the year.

The Opera browser lost ground: its share decreased to 4.32%, which means a monthly drop of 0.74 percentage points and an annual drop of 2.35 percentage points. Thus, Opera's market share has decreased by 35% over the year.
